Voltas delivered a mixed Q3 with consolidated total income slightly down to ₹3,120 crore (vs ₹3,164 crore YoY) and net profit falling to ₹84 crore (vs ₹131 crore YoY). The nine-month performance also saw a decline in income and profit.
The Room Air Conditioner (RAC) business led the way, securing a 17.9% YTD market share fueled by improved channel activity and pre-buying ahead of new BEE star-label norms.
The Electro Mechanical Projects (EMPS) segment provided stability with consistent execution and a robust order book exceeding ₹6,100 crore.
Voltbek Home Appliances showed solid momentum, growing market share in washing machines (~8.2% YTD) and refrigerators (~6.2% YTD). The Textile Machinery Division, however, faced challenges from US tariffs and softer domestic demand.
Looking ahead, Voltas is focusing on becoming a year-round consumer durables powerhouse.
Strategies include expanding its network and boosting digital activation for RAC, alongside a premiumization drive for Voltbek.
The company is prepared for new efficiency standards with refreshed RAC lineups and ramped-up production at Pantnagar and its new Chennai factory.
Management is prioritizing mix improvement, cost optimization through value engineering, and disciplined project execution to enhance margin resilience.
